Thực hành Viết Lập Trình: Một Cách Tiếp cận Hiệu Quả

4
(356 votes)

Trong thế giới công nghệ ngày nay, lập trình đã trở thành một kỹ năng cần thiết không chỉ đối với các nhà phát triển phần mềm mà còn cho nhiều ngành nghề khác. Việc thực hành lập trình không chỉ giúp cải thiện kỹ năng cá nhân mà còn mở ra nhiều cơ hội nghề nghiệp. Bài viết này sẽ khám phá tầm quan trọng của việc thực hành lập trình và các phương pháp hiệu quả để nâng cao kỹ năng này. <br/ > <br/ >#### Lập trình là gì? <br/ >Lập trình là quá trình thiết kế và tạo ra các chương trình máy tính. Quá trình này bao gồm việc viết mã trong các ngôn ngữ lập trình, kiểm tra và gỡ lỗi để tạo ra một sản phẩm phần mềm hoạt động hiệu quả. Lập trình không chỉ là việc viết mã; nó còn bao gồm quá trình suy nghĩ về cách giải quyết vấn đề và cách thức tổ chức mã để dễ dàng bảo trì và cập nhật. <br/ > <br/ >#### Tại sao thực hành lập trình lại quan trọng? <br/ >Thực hành lập trình giúp cải thiện kỹ năng giải quyết vấn đề và tư duy logic. Qua thực hành, lập trình viên có thể hiểu sâu hơn về ngôn ngữ lập trình và các công cụ liên quan, từ đó nâng cao khả năng phát triển phần mềm. Thực hành thường xuyên cũng giúp lập trình viên nhanh chóng phát hiện và sửa chữa lỗi, cũng như tối ưu hóa mã cho hiệu suất tốt hơn. <br/ > <br/ >#### Làm thế nào để bắt đầu thực hành lập trình? <br/ >Để bắt đầu thực hành lập trình, bạn nên chọn một ngôn ngữ lập trình phù hợp với mục tiêu và sở thích của mình. Sau đó, học cơ bản về ngôn ngữ đó qua các khóa học trực tuyến hoặc sách. Bắt đầu với các bài tập nhỏ và dần dần tăng độ khó. Tham gia các cộng đồng lập trình để học hỏi kinh nghiệm và nhận được sự hỗ trợ khi cần thiết. <br/ > <br/ >#### Các phương pháp thực hành lập trình hiệu quả là gì? <br/ >Một số phương pháp thực hành lập trình hiệu quả bao gồm việc lập kế hoạch trước khi viết mã, thực hành lập trình theo cặp, và tham gia vào các dự án thực tế. Việc áp dụng các kỹ thuật như TDD (Test-Driven Development) cũng giúp cải thiện chất lượng mã và giảm thiểu lỗi. Ngoài ra, việc thường xuyên xem xét và phản hồi mã từ người khác cũng là một phương pháp học tập hiệu quả. <br/ > <br/ >#### Thực hành lập trình có thể giúp phát triển sự nghiệp như thế nào? <br/ >Thực hành lập trình đều đặn không chỉ giúp bạn trở thành một lập trình viên giỏi hơn mà còn mở ra nhiều cơ hội nghề nghiệp trong lĩnh vực công nghệ thông tin. Kỹ năng lập trình vững chắc có thể dẫn đến các vị trí công việc cao cấp hơn như phát triển phần mềm, quản lý dự án, và thậm chí là tư vấn công nghệ. Ngoài ra, kỹ năng này cũng rất có giá trị trong việc khởi nghiệp hoặc làm việc tự do. <br/ > <br/ >Thực hành lập trình là một hoạt động không thể thiếu trong sự nghiệp của một lập trình viên. Qua việc thực hành thường xuyên, lập trình viên không chỉ cải thiện được kỹ năng viết mã mà còn phát triển tư duy phản biện và giải quyết vấn đề. Những phương pháp thực hành hiệu quả đã được đề cập trong bài viết này sẽ giúp các lập trình viên tiếp cận công việc một cách chuyên nghiệp và sáng tạo hơn, từ đó mở rộng cơ hội nghề nghiệp trong tương lai.